Integrated Network Security & Hardware Firewalls

Modern local area networks (LAN) require multi-layered cybersecurity defense. Our office networking installations include hardware Unified Threat Management (UTM) firewalls, Virtual Local Area Network (VLAN) subnetting to isolate guest traffic from internal server data, and encrypted Site-to-Site VPN tunnels for remote workforce security.

Why should we choose Cat6/Cat6a ethernet cabling over standard Wi-Fi?+
Structured Cat6a copper cabling provides guaranteed 10 Gbps speeds with zero interference, latency, or packet lossβ€”making it ideal for desktop computers, IP phones, and high-volume file transfers. Wi-Fi is then deployed for laptops and mobile mobility.
Can you set up guest Wi-Fi networks that cannot access office files?+
Yes. We configure Virtual Local Area Networks (VLANs) on managed switches to completely isolate guest Wi-Fi traffic from your company's internal servers and database infrastructure.
